Ringette Canada has announced that they will select the Open teams attending the Canadian Championships from the NRL so Open AA at Provincials is not required to select an Ontario representative. The Board has stated that Open AA will be offered at the 2008 Provincial Championships. At least four teams have to submit an intent to proceed form and meet the 2 tournament requirement for the division to be run. Please note that a team does not have to play in the NRL to seed themselves Open AA.


An NRL team may have up to 5 affiliate players on their roster who may play in up to 8 games during the regular season (no playoffs). This potentially creates conflicts with the home team (usually Belle AA) especially this year since as it is also a AAA (OWG) year. Other leagues such as WORL limit substitutes to only 2 games. The Board has ruled that the two-team contract of the ORA Manual would apply (MS pg. 19, 10c). Including our Western Region AAA policy in this would mean AAA games come first, Belle AA games second and NRL games third.
